Founder of Straker’s Records dies at 86

The renowned Vincentian, music producer and pioneering founder of Straker’s Records has died in his adopted home, the USA.

His family announced that Straker, a cultural ambassador and entrepreneur died on August 27, 2026, at the age of 86.

Born in St. Vincent and the Grenadines (SVG), on September 12, 1939, to the late Irena Straker and Clement Straker, Granville Straker became one of the most consequential figures in the production, preservation and international distribution of calypso and Soca music establishing a virtual empire that spanned SVG, Trinidad and Tobago and the USA.

The family said his entrepreneurial involvement in Caribbean music began before the creation of his record label, beginning in Brooklyn in the 1960s and expanding in the 1970s, during which he established record retail outlets serving the growing Caribbean community, including his landmark Straker’s Records location at 242 Utica Avenue in Brooklyn and on Nostrand Avenue.

“These outlets, together with his production and distribution network, helped connect Caribbean artists, recordings and audiences across the region and throughout the diaspora.”

Straker’s Records in Brooklyn, New York, was founded in 1971 “and developed into one of the most important catalogs in Caribbean popular music”.

Over three decades,thereabouts, Straker’s label is said to have lreleased an estimated 600 to 700 albums, more than 1,000 twelve-inch records and several thousand singles.

“Its roster included generations of celebrated artists such as Calypso Rose, The Mighty Shadow, Black Stalin, Chalkdust, Lord Nelson, Lord Melody, Mighty Duke, Explainer, Winston Soso, Singing Francine and Machel Montano, among many others,” the family said in their release.

“Two recordings illustrate the enduring importance of the Straker’s catalog: The Mighty Shadow’s “Bassman,” released by Straker’s Records in the 1970s and now regarded as one of Shadow’s signature recordings; and Black Stalin’s “Ah Feel to Party,” which later gave its name to the acclaimed retrospective collection The Best of Straker’s: Ah Feel to Party.”

Straker received the Martin’s International/Inter-Culture Award of Honour, presented at the 2009 International Reggae & World Music Awards, and in 2014, he was honoured in Brooklyn for “Excellence in Worldwide Music Production over the Years,” said to be in recognition of his decades of work on behalf of Caribbean artists and culture.

“He served at various times as a producer, promoter, talent scout, distributor, businessman and cultural visionary, travelling throughout the Caribbean in search of emerging talent and giving artists access to professional recording and international distribution,” the family release stated, noting that his Brooklyn businesses became gathering places for Caribbean immigrants seeking the music and culture of home.

“A defining creative partnership began in 1978” when he teamed with music maestro, Vincentian musician and arranger Frankie McIntosh who joined Straker’s Records as musical director.

“Together, Straker and McIntosh helped shape a sophisticated Brooklyn-based calypso and Soca sound whose influence extended throughout the Caribbean and its diaspora.”

His family said Granville Straker was much more than a pioneering figure in music, “He was a beloved husband, father, grandfather, relative, mentor and friend whose determination, entrepreneurial spirit and devotion to Caribbean culture shaped generations around him”. Straker is survived by his second wife of 24 years, Beverly Straker, along with children seven children and their spouses along with several grand children and others in his extended family and a network of musicians, artists, colleagues “…and an international Caribbean community whose lives and culture were touched by his work”.

The family will announce funeral and memorial arrangements.
